Who among the following became the first woman to win the Abel Prize 2019?
Sophie Germain
Maryam Mirzakhani
Karen Uhlenbeck
Julia Robinson
- Karen Uhlenbeck: She became the first woman to win the Abel Prize in 2019 for her pioneering work in geometric partial differential equations, gauge theory, and integrable systems.
- Sophie Germain: A notable French mathematician known for her work on number theory and elasticity theory, but she was not awarded the Abel Prize.
- Maryam Mirzakhani: An acclaimed Iranian mathematician and the first woman to win the Fields Medal in 2014, which is different from the Abel Prize.
- Julia Robinson: An American mathematician recognized for her work on decision problems but was not awarded the Abel Prize.
